After months of speculation, the UK finally caught its first glimps of the new printer from Citizen – the OP900ii
Photomart, the Pan-European distributor for Citizen, unveiled the new OP900ii at the Societies 2012 Trade Show. This new dye sub (an update of the original OP900) has caused serious shock-waves in the market by bridging the gap between the smaller/lighter printers and the larger/higher capacity dye subs.

In a telephone interview with Bloomberg, Walter Todd, who helps manage $950 million at Greenwood Capital in Greenwood South Carolina USA, says Kodak have “missed the boat with the transition to digital but they do have some valuable assets”. It is estimated that the Rochester based company may be holding patents worth five times more than the business itself, making the 131- year-old camera company a prime acquisition target [...]

Kodak has previously outlined similar plans but earlier this week, writing in the Wall Street Journal confirmed that Kodak will also sell off one of their most valuable patents, the image-previewing patent. It was further reported that the image-previewing patent is currently at the centre of a legal dispute between Kodak and smart phone manufacturers, Apple and Research In Motion (RIM) over patent right infringements [...]
Amateur Photographer magazine has reported the closure of all seven North West based Wildings Digital Camera Centres and that staff are currently unwilling to provide any explanation for the closures or for how long the shops will remain closed. According to records held by the Companies House, Wilding Photographic Ltd. is still trading as normal.
It has also been reported that staff at the Alderley Road store were “clearing stock” on Thursday, 30th June [...]
